And the answer is still the same. You need to get it done from Honda. Even if you buy things from outside you have to take them to a 3S for getting the job done. That is the only way you will be getting the warranty book stamped. At the time of claim they check for every 5000km stamps on your book.
And in sequence to the answer and a must condition of getting it changed from 3S, why would you buy the same genuine honda filters from outside at the same rate as of 3S provided you have to go to the 3S to get it changed in any case for making your warranty valid by getting stamps on your warranty book. Getting your oil changed from any outside source voids warranty. And if you take a non recommended grade engine oil to the 3S and tell them to put it in, in the first place they won't do it. Even if they do they wont give you a stamp on the warranty book periodic check page.
Therefore in a nutshell: no matter where you buy the stuff from, you have to get it changed from Honda. Else warranty is void. And Honda does not serve changing un approved or off specification oils
